Neither Memory Nor Magic
Associate professor Joan Hawkins will moderate a post-film screening discussion and Q&A session with writer and director Hugo Perez.
“Neither Memory Nor Magic” uses the final poems of Miklós Radnóti, a Hungarian poet shot to death by fascists in 1944, to tell his story. Radnóti’s notebook, filled with the poems of his final months, was found with his body in a mass grave uncovered 18 months after his death.
